Do you ever feel drained at networking events or wonder if leadership is only for extroverts? In this episode of The Eric Dingler Leadership Podcast, I’m sharing how introverts can thrive as leaders and networkers without pretending to be someone they’re not.
You’ll discover:
-
Why being introverted isn’t the same as being shy.
-
Practical ways introverts can lead one-on-one and in small groups.
-
How to approach networking without overwhelm.
-
Examples of well-known introverted leaders who changed the world.
If networking feels exhausting or leadership feels “too loud” for your personality, this episode will give you a new perspective and practical tools to help you step into both with confidence.
